Policymaking Process
The method by which governments create policies to address public issues, involving problem identification, policy formulation, adoption, implementation, and evaluation.
Affordable Care Act
A health care reform law enacted in March 2010, aimed at expanding insurance coverage, controlling health care costs, and improving the health care delivery system in the United States.
Health-Care Insurance
A policy that covers the whole or part of the risk of a person incurring medical expenses, spreading the risk over numerous individuals.
